As an Optical Assistant, you will play a key role in delivering an outstanding patient experience, supporting both the dispensing and reception functions of the practice.
Responsibilities:
- Assisting patients with frame selection and lens choices
- Supporting the dispensing of spectacles and optical products
- Providing exceptional customer service throughout the patient journey
- Welcoming patients and managing front‑of‑house responsibilities
- Booking and coordinating appointments
- Handling telephone and email enquiries professionally
- Maintaining accurate patient records and administrative documentation
- Supporting clinicians with the day‑to‑day running of the practice
- Carrying out collections, adjustments and minor repairs
- Ensuring the practice environment remains organised, welcoming and professional
